Rock Climbing - Potrero, Mexico 2005

This was my second trip down to Potrero for some rock climbing. What can I say about this place, it is awesome! Over 1,000 sport routes, huge multi-pitch, and ratings from 5.7 up to 5.13. It has climbing for everyone. Not only that, but the climbers are friendly, the locals love the climbers, food is great, and the beer is cheap. What more could you want.

This trip, Mike Miles, Lauren Zuroweste, Susan Jang, and myself made the trip down in Mike’s SUV. Much better way compared to how Carolyn and I made the trip before.

Weather started out pretty rough. We made it to the camp site about midnight and set up our tent in the rain. Woke up to a few inches of water in the tent, but at least we were there. Skies cleared up the next day and we got some great single pitch climbing it. Second day was a refresher on some easy 3 pitch climbs. Then came our big day of climbing. Mike and I did 8 pitches of Yankee Clipper, while Lauren and Susan did all 10. Great climb overall. Last day there we just bummed around and did some fun climbing.
